Kolkata box traffic up 15 pc in April-Aug

Our Bureau

Kolkata , Sept. 1

Between April and August this year, Kolkata Dock System (KDS) handled 96,983 TEUs of container traffic compared to 84,553 TEUs in the same period last year, thus posting around 15 per cent growth.

KDS would attribute this to the growth in imports of peas, electronic goods, machinery, chemicals and Nepal-bound general cargo and rise in the exports of pig iron, iron and steel, jute and jute goods and ferrochrome.

In August 2006, the container throughput at KDS at 21,309 TEUs was the highest ever in a single month, surpassing the previous best of 19,604 TEUs achieved in April.

In August 2005, the throughput was 17,542 TEUs.
